Premier League Newcastle United are reportedly interested in signing the Benfica goalkeeper Bruno Varela in the summer transfer window.

Do Newcastle United really need a goalkeeper right now? The answer is probably no.

The Magpies sealed the £5.2 million permanent transfer of Martin Dubravka recently, after the Slovakian international spent the second half of last season on loan on Tyneside from Sparta Prague.

Few had heard of Dubravka before his arrival but he was an absolute revelation between the sticks, helping Rafa Benitez’s side finish the season in the top half.

Behind him in the pecking order is Rob Elliot and Karl Darlow. Both were given their chance before Dubravka’s arrival midway through 2017/18 and, to be honest, neither did anything to suggest that they were not solid Premier League goalkeepers, particularly Elliot.

And we have not even mentioned the England U20 World Cup winner Freddie Woodman, who has been tipped to be a future number one at St James’ Park.

So surely there are better ways for Newcastle to spend their money than buying the Benfica shot-stopper Bruno Varela? Record claims that the Magpies are keen on the Portuguese goalkeeper, who has kept 14 clean sheets in just 35 games for Benfica.

Varela is one of the biggest goalkeeping talents around right now and, understandably, would not come cheap with Benfica usually demanding big fees for their players. The Sun reported earlier in the week that Watford could start the bidding at £13 million.

But with Dubrakva number one and Elliott, Darlow and Woodman providing back up, this is £13 million Newcastle would be better off spending on a striker, a number ten or a left-back.
